NEW YORK, USA // Jeff joined Barton F. Graf 684 days ago after working client-side with BarkBox.

Previously, Jeff led a reinvention at JWT. As their Chief Creative Officer for North America, he took one of the oldest and largest agencies in the world and helped it to rediscover its pioneering soul. Attracting creative talent and winning brands like Puma, Nokia, and Google.

Jeff joined JWT from Crispin Porter + Bogusky where he was a Partner and Co-Chief Creative Officer. In 2003 he joined CP+B as their first Interactive Creative Director and helped grow the agency by creating some of the most provocative and effective ideas in the world. During Jeff’s career at CP+B they were named Interactive Agency of the Year three times at the Cannes International Festival of Creativity, and Agency of the Decade by Advertising Age. Prior to CP+B, Jeff worked at Goodby, Silverstein & Partners.

The work Jeff has created for brands such as Burger King, Volkswagen, Domino's Pizza, Macy’s, Hewlett-Packard, Band-Aid, Best Buy, MINI, and American Express are among the most successful marketing campaigns of all time.

Jeff’s work has been recognized by every major industry award show, winning multiple Titanium and Grand Prix Lions at Cannes, Best of Shows at the One Show, Grand Clios, and Grand Effie. He’s appeared in the ‘Creativity 50.’ And in 2010, he received the Irving Wunderman Award for Lifetime Achievement; and later that year was honored by the One Club for two of the five best interactive ideas of the decade.
